Lines Matching full:pc

44 template <class P, class Pt, class Pc>
86 template <class P, class Pt, class Pc>
87 …DecoderMngrBase<P,Pt,Pc>::DecoderMngrBase(const std::string &decoderTypeName, ocsd_trace_protocol_… in DecoderMngrBase()
95 template <class P, class Pt, class Pc>
96 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::createDecoder(const int create_flags, const int instID, const… in createDecoder()
104 const Pc *pConf = dynamic_cast< const Pc * >(pConfig); in createDecoder()
122 TrcPktProcBase<P,Pt,Pc> *pProcBase = dynamic_cast< TrcPktProcBase<P,Pt,Pc> *>(pkt_proc); in createDecoder()
143 TrcPktDecodeBase<P,Pc> *pBase = dynamic_cast< TrcPktDecodeBase<P,Pc> *>(pkt_dcd); in createDecoder()
163 template <class P, class Pt, class Pc>
164 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::destroyDecoder(TraceComponent *pComponent) in destroyDecoder()
172 template <class P, class Pt, class Pc>
173 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achErrorLogger(TraceComponent *pComponent, ITraceErrorLog *… in attachErrorLogger()
178 template <class P, class Pt, class Pc>
179 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achInstrDecoder(TraceComponent *pComponent, IInstrDecode *p… in attachInstrDecoder()
196 template <class P, class Pt, class Pc>
197 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achMemAccessor(TraceComponent *pComponent, ITargetMemAccess… in attachMemAccessor()
214 template <class P, class Pt, class Pc>
215 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achOutputSink(TraceComponent *pComponent, ITrcGenElemIn *pO… in attachOutputSink()
231 template <class P, class Pt, class Pc>
232 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::getDataInputI(TraceComponent *pComponent, ITrcDataIn **ppDataI… in getDataInputI()
248 template <class P, class Pt, class Pc>
249 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achPktMonitor(TraceComponent *pComponent, ITrcTypedBase *pP… in attachPktMonitor()
257 TrcPktProcBase<P,Pt,Pc> *pPktProcBase = dynamic_cast< TrcPktProcBase<P,Pt,Pc> * >(pPktProc); in attachPktMonitor()
269 template <class P, class Pt, class Pc>
270 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achPktIndexer(TraceComponent *pComponent, ITrcTypedBase *pP… in attachPktIndexer()
278 TrcPktProcBase<P,Pt,Pc> *pPktProcBase = dynamic_cast< TrcPktProcBase<P,Pt,Pc> * >(pPktProc); in attachPktIndexer()
290 template <class P, class Pt, class Pc>
291 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::attachPktSink(TraceComponent *pComponent, ITrcTypedBase *pPktD… in attachPktSink()
303 TrcPktProcBase<P,Pt,Pc> *pPktProcBase = dynamic_cast< TrcPktProcBase<P,Pt,Pc> * >(pComponent); in attachPktSink()
311 template <class P, class Pt, class Pc>
312 ocsd_err_t DecoderMngrBase<P,Pt,Pc>::createConfigFromDataStruct(CSConfig **pConfigBase, const void … in createConfigFromDataStruct()
327 class Pc, // Processor config class.
331 class DecodeMngrFullDcd : public DecoderMngrBase<P,Pt,Pc>
335 : DecoderMngrBase<P,Pt,Pc>(name,builtInProtocol) {}; in DecodeMngrFullDcd()
361 return new (std::nothrow) Pc((PcSt *)pDataStruct); in createConfig()
368 class Pc, // Processor config base class.
373 class DecodeMngrFullDcdExCfg : public DecoderMngrBase<P, Pt, Pc>
377 : DecoderMngrBase<P, Pt, Pc>(name, builtInProtocol) {}; in DecodeMngrFullDcdExCfg()
414 class Pc, // Processor config class.
417 class DecodeMngrPktProc : public DecoderMngrBase<P,Pt,Pc>
421 : DecoderMngrBase<P,Pt,Pc>(name,builtInProtocol) {}; in DecodeMngrPktProc()
437 return new (std::nothrow) Pc((PcSt *)pDataStruct); in createConfig()